#604fa0 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#604fa0 is composed of 37.6% red, 31% green and 62.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 40% cyan, 50.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 37.3% black. It has a hue angle of 252.6 degrees, a saturation of 33.9% and a lightness of 46.9%. #604fa0 color hex could be obtained by blending #c09eff with #000041. Closest websafe color is: #666699.

Shades and Tints of #604fa0
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010102 is the darkest color, while #f5f4fa is the lightest one.
